Current advances in assistive technology—including smart and AI-powered wheelchairs featuring autonomous navigation (such as zero-turn systems and lidar-enhanced safety), wearable exoskeletons and smart prosthetic solutions, attachable high-range power units for manual chairs, and advanced computerized controls like sip-and-puff and eye-tracking—are setting new standards in both clinical and home settings. Solutions such as environmental control systems, accessible e-bikes, and AI navigation glasses further emphasize independence and environmental interaction for individuals with reduced mobility[1][2][3][4][7].
